What does Dylynn mean and where does it come from?
Dylynn is an alternative spelling of the more common name 'Dylan', originally a Welsh name meaning 'son of the sea', but adapted to reflect a feminine touch in this case. The story of Dylynn
Dylynn is a relatively modern name, first appearing in US records in 2002. With 131 total births recorded, Dylynn remains relatively uncommon. The name has grown more popular over time, rising from #16009 in 2005 to #12479 in 2023.
